Output 66ae5a88738ba80949bae3326d742f7d3b819aa05853f53b479bfdb28415f39e:1

value
846359
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 449716ec2b68f9c8644ca0d29d48c901b4c6325e OP_EQUALVERIFY OP_CHECKSIG
address
17FfwvvwkDrtoFj7TuqJ2trPD5CQi7AJS6
transaction
66ae5a88738ba80949bae3326d742f7d3b819aa05853f53b479bfdb28415f39e
spent
true